如何在iOS设备上正确安装并使用Burp Suite证书进行网络流量的安全分析?
时间: 2024-11-08 09:15:27 浏览: 192
为了在iOS设备上进行移动应用的网络流量拦截和安全测试,首先需要安装并配置Burp Suite证书。以下是详细步骤和需要注意的要点:
参考资源链接:[iOS应用网络流量拦截与测试决策树详解](https://wenku.csdn.net/doc/6ysfd94keo?spm=1055.2569.3001.10343)
1. **下载Burp Suite证书**:
首先,需要从Burp Suite中导出CA证书。通常情况下,当你在Burp Suite的Proxy选项卡中首次捕获到请求时,它会提示你安装证书。如果没有这个提示,可以在浏览器中打开Burp Suite的CA证书链接进行下载。
2. **安装证书到iOS设备**:
- 连接iOS设备到电脑,并打开iTunes或 Finder(取决于您的macOS版本)。
- 在设备摘要页面,选择'信任'这一选项。
- 点击'信任证书'旁边的下拉菜单,选择从电脑导入。
- 从证书下载目录中选择Burp CA证书文件,并导入到iOS设备。
3. **配置iOS以信任证书**:
- 在iOS设备的设置中,进入'通用' > '关于本机' > '证书信任设置'。
- 启用Burp CA证书的信任开关。
- 这个步骤确保iOS设备接受由Burp CA签发的证书。
4. **配置网络设置以使用Burp**:
- 在iOS设备上,进入设置 > 无线局域网,找到当前连接的网络设置。
- 点击网络配置下方的HTTP代理,选择手动配置。
- 设置代理服务器地址为Burp Suite运行的主机地址,端口通常为8080。
- 在代理配置中,启用'代理SSL'选项。
5. **验证配置**:
- 通过访问任何网站,检查设备是否能够通过Burp Suite代理网络请求。
- 在Burp Suite的Proxy历史记录中应该能够看到设备发出的网络请求。
完成以上步骤后,你的iOS设备将配置为使用Burp Suite进行网络流量的拦截和分析。这意味着你可以对移动应用进行安全测试,包括检查API调用、数据加密、身份验证流程等。为了深入理解这一过程以及如何有效地执行测试,可以参考《iOS应用网络流量拦截与测试决策树详解》。这份资源会帮助你更好地理解如何利用Burp Suite进行移动应用的安全测试,并提供了一些实际案例来帮助你掌握实践。
参考资源链接:[iOS应用网络流量拦截与测试决策树详解](https://wenku.csdn.net/doc/6ysfd94keo?spm=1055.2569.3001.10343)
阅读全文
相关推荐




















